本书全面而又系统地介绍了Access数据库管理系统及应用系统开发的知识。书中从培养学生分析问题和解决问题的能力入手,以数据库原理和技术为核心,首先讲解了与数据库相关的基本概念,然后结合应用系统的开发实例,逐步深入地介绍了利用Access 2010进行数据库应用系统开发的步骤、方法。本书出自作者对多年教学实践成果的持续总结,本次改版后内容更加新颖、全面。书中每章均附有习题;全书的例子由一组系统化的案例贯穿,简明清晰,富有特色,具有普遍的适用性。本书可作为高等院校计算机基础课程以及相关专业数据库技术课程的教材,也可作为全国计算机等级考试二级Access的培训或自学教材。为了方便教师教学和学生自主学习,本教程配有辅助教材《Access 2010基础与应用(第三版)题解及实验指导》以及相关的教学资源。
随着信息化的发展,大数据时代的到来,计算思维能力的培养已成为计算机教育界关注热点。为配合高校计算机基础教学改革、适应计算思维能力需求,本教材围绕非计算机专业计算机基础课程的教学实际设计教学思路,并结合计算机二级考试大纲,安排教材体例和组织教材的内容,力求全面、简明地介绍Visual Basic程序设计语言编程方法。本书以面向对象程序设计方法为主线,兼顾结构化程序设计方法,介绍Visual Basic编程基础知识和程序设计方法;介绍基本控件、常用控件、数组控件、ActiveX控件的使用;介绍简单变量、数组变量、文件、数据库技术在程序中的常用方法;介绍多媒体技术、图形操作、菜单设计、工具栏设计、API函数和多文档界面等相关知识。本书特色鲜明,实例丰富,实用性强,体系清晰,深入浅出,精编精讲,尽量将复杂的问题简单化,案例程序功能力求完善,介绍的设计手段尽量简捷。各章节层次分明,知识点全面,通俗易懂,循序渐进,实用性强,尤其注重计算机设计能力的培养。本书可作为高等院校非计算机专业学习Visual Basic程序设计的教材,也可作为有关技术培训的教材,以及程序设计初学者的自学用书。为更好地配合本教材的学习,本书配有《Visual Basic程序设计习题解答和上机指导》以及包含电子教案、例题和实验软件的电子素材库。
本书是《Visual Basic程序设计(第3版)》的配套辅助教材。全书共分2篇: 习题解答篇和实验指导篇。第一篇是根据主教材各章的习题而编写的习题解答,一题一解;第二篇为实验指导篇,根据主教材相关内容,编排了10个综合实验题目,详细讲述了每一个实验的实验目的、实验手段及实验方法。全书改编了上一版的部分实例,提升应用性,加入了计算思维训练内容,使Visual Basic应用程序的功能更加扩展、更加强大。本书习题内容解答详细,力求针对性强;实验内容丰富,综合性强,并对各章节的知识点加以适当扩充,实验的应用性相对主教材例题有所提升,也注重了完整性、趣味性,有利于学生知识的掌握和实践能力的提高。本书可与《Visual Basic程序设计(第3版)》一书配套使用,也可作为其他Visual Basic程序设计教材的参考用书,还可作为有关技术培训的教材,程序设计初学者自学用书。
本书是与《Visual FoxPro数据库技术与应用(第3版)》(李雁翎等编著,清华大学出版社,2013年1月出版)一书配套的辅助教材,全书共分两部分:第一部分为实验指导,根据教材的体例,分成15章,提供了多个实验,详细讲述每一个实验的实验目的、实验手段及实验步骤。第二部分为习题集,包括根据主教材各章节内容编写的习题,并配有习题参考答案,供教师和学生使用。本书实验内容丰富、系统,适于用作教学指导;习题内容广泛,有利于学生知识的掌握和实践能力的提高。本书也可作为其他Visual FoxPro教材的参考用书。
本书是为适应高等院校计算机基础课程教学的特点和需要而编写的,从培养应用型、技能型人才的角度,系统地介绍了Visual FoxPro 数据库系统基础理论及应用系统开发知识。 全书分为基础篇和提高篇两部分,基础篇主要介绍数据库系统基础理论、Visual FoxPro基本操作和基本技能;提高篇主要介绍Visual FoxPro程序设计,从过程式程序设计和面向对象程序设计两个方面,SQL语言操作及应用,深入地介绍了应用系统开发的方法和步骤。 本书实例丰富,体系清晰,深入浅出,精编精讲,强调数据库技术的应用,课程知
本书是《数据库原理——GaussDB技术及应用》一书配套的辅助教材。 全书共分3部分: 第一部分为实验指导,共有13个综合实验,每一个实验都是根据教学目标而设计,详细讲述了每一个实验的实验目的、实验任务及实验步骤,从而培养学生掌握关系数据库管理软件技术与应用的技能; 第二部分为习题集,是根据主教材各章节内容编写的习题及习题答案,内容广泛,有填空、选择、简答、设计及实验题等多种形式,利求通过对这些习题的训练,使读者进一步加深对主教材内容的理解和掌握; 第三部分为习题解答,是对习题集的部分内容提供相应的答案。
Python 是一种简洁、易读、可扩展性强的计算机语言,被广泛应用在科学计算和绘图领域。本书以Python 语言为基础,系统地讲解了三种基本程序结构,使用turtle、Pillow 和Pygame 三 个模块,以绘制常规图形、分形等经典算法,让学生体验编程之美,在Python 编程基础上加入 创意设计,实现创意编程与动画结合。 本书共分10 章,详细讲解了十多个绘图实例。利用流程图理清思路,提供算法实现举一反三,让学生学会运用计算思维解决问题。本书从顺序结构、选择结构、循环结构到函数应用,深入 浅出,结合绘图模块实现各种图形的绘制,让学生了解Python 在图形绘制与处理方面的强大功 能。随着内容不断深入,可帮助学生逐步培养对Python 语言的兴趣和编程能力。 本书大部分实例为作者原创,图文并茂,讲解细致,适合初步接触编程或有一定编程基础的同学阅读和学习。
科学是一门以实验为基础的学科,通过进行科学实验可以学习丰富的科学知识、探索未知 的奥秘。科学实验为学生提供了分析问题、总结问题的环境,通过编程体现学生通过自我思考,模拟实验环节,一步一步地解决相关系列问题,从而得到最终的结论并由此过程激发出学生对 学科研究的兴趣和对科学结论的严谨态度。 本书基于Python3 详细讲解了10 个趣味的物理化学实验。这些实验由浅入深地介绍了Python 语言语法的使用方式,并展现了程序设计的基本思维和方法。 全书共10章,通过实例应用的方式,在介绍实验的同时,详细介绍Python的基础知识, 基本数据类型,Python中的运算处理,选择语句和循环语句的使用方法,字符串、列表、元组 和字典的使用方法,文件的使用方法以及图形图像的应用等相关知识。 本书内容通俗易懂,具备较高的趣味性和交互性。书中实例适合中学生学习,以领悟 Python 语言的魅力所在,培养编程兴趣。另外,本书还适合作为相关培训机构的培训教材使用。
本书介绍了如何应用Python结合语言人文学科进行编程思维的培养,还分别结合语言文字的语义识别、诗词文体的聚类分析、知识图谱的构建、词云分析等主题进行了人工智能相关知识的阐述及应用。全书分为10章。第1章介绍使用计算机绘图模块呈现课文描述的语言场景。第2章介绍使用计算机语义识别技术识别图像。第3章介绍通过计算机聚类算法对不同的诗歌类别进行聚类。第4章介绍通过文本存取和随机匹配算法编写诗词大赛的随机组卷程序。第5章介绍通过Python构建诗歌相关信息的知识图谱,帮助读者进行自学与记忆。第6章介绍通过Python进行音频播放器的程序设置,进而便于学习与不断训练标准的朗诵技巧。第7章介绍通过Python实现课文的中英文互译。第8章介绍通过Python实现作文素材的收集与整理。第9章介绍通过Python的Qt界面实现简易的文本剪辑器,实现文本的复制和粘贴功能、文件的读取和保存功能。第10章介绍通过词云工具分析四大名著文本的用词频度。 本书适合作为信息技术教师结合语言及人文课程对学生进行编程能力培养的教学用书,也适合作为对编程学习等相关领域感兴趣的读者的课外读物。
在大数据时代,“数据”是一种宝贵的资源,甚至可以说是战略性资源,它蕴含着无尽的能量,展示出超然的魅力。随着大数据时代的到来,数据库技术在研究、管理和应用数据领域成为备受瞩目的核心技术。在这种背景下,数据库技术已成为人们需要学习和掌握的一种基本知识和本领。 本书以华为公司自主研发的GaussDB(for MySQL)数据库管理系统为背景,全面讲述了数据库原理和技术,以及基于GaussDB(for MySQL)进行数据库应用系统开发的基本技能和方法。 本书以培养计算思维能力为目标,由“基础理论篇”“技术篇”“系统应用篇”三篇组成,以数据库应用系统案例为主线贯穿全书,讲述了数据库基础理论、数据库操作和管理的基本技能以及数据库应用系统开发的一般方法。 特别地,它以目前国产新型云数据库为背景,这在国内极为少见,对于增强科技自信、民族自信,促进国产数据库软件的发展和应用普及具有重要意义。 本书配套资源全面、丰富,未来还将配套适合GaussDB(for MySQL)平台的实验指导书,可作为数据库技术学习者的教学用书,也可作为培养“小型应用系统开发能力”的学习用书,以及作为广大计算机用户和计算机学习者的培训用书及自学用书。